The movie is based on a novel by William S. Burroughs and will be directed by Luca Guadagnino . With the story being described as a romantic dramatic play , Guadagnino seems like a perfect conniption after the massive success ofChallengers , which is part of a standardised genre despite its wildly dissimilar narration . Queer ’s patch will take place in the 1940s and is set to pursue an American expat in his previous XL chamfer a youthful humanity , which sounds totally different from Craig ’s common projects . Jason Schwartzman , Henrique Zaga , and Colin Bates are among the other names arrange to asterisk .

Queerwill premiere at September 2024 ’s Venice Film Festival but presently does n’t have a public release date .

Queer ’s protagonist , William Lee , has plenty of insecurities and is also addicted to drug , which will make Craig ’s performance the complete opposite of James Bond . to boot , Lee being a gay man in the forties will all contrast Bond ’s usual peeress - man persona that has become synonymous with the character , meaningCraig will have to take a more grounded and sensible approach to his new part . The worker already has experience diddle a gay character in theKnives Outfranchise who is also extremely unlike to Bond , betoken that Craig is more than up to of nailing his upcoming part inQueer .
